Output 88937f80fbb7fc3280c41e04543f1894b94afdc4ce13c2be33e531b0806e4896:22

value
335325
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4ee73522a03f34eb9840bb88aedfc003a870a58c OP_EQUAL
address
38tDc68zQGwTaQab9vVfawnb3MvP1b88jM
transaction
88937f80fbb7fc3280c41e04543f1894b94afdc4ce13c2be33e531b0806e4896
confirmations
164282
spent
true